Transaction 27c39bccb16ce3a6f6b58141a6a05d9e6ccfebb63b2eb6e80edb0105228e3342

block
e871e3ec974d0a92b4edb0228070d9620b918ae79a95ae2d57f9f00e1f15d5db

1 Input

23 Outputs